Output b31bec95e16bc020582d774b3a76cb3cff7c17d6f71bc2bf20767da92e5d5bce:1

value
40286945
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1345ebd3ef3123b556e8b60d226d0ddfd8e16dee OP_EQUAL
address
33SvXQ61ubswhEqHtBLaf3xLRsHgEk5R5V
transaction
b31bec95e16bc020582d774b3a76cb3cff7c17d6f71bc2bf20767da92e5d5bce
confirmations
286415
spent
true